Two-bolt flange bearings consist of a spherical bearing within a mountable housing unit that features two bolt holes for stable and secure positioning while still providing support for perpendicular shafts. igus® two-bolt flange bearings are made from self-lubricating iglide® plastic materials that promote maintenance-free, dry operation for a wide-range of applications and requirements. Due to their universal design and range of material options, iglide® flange bearings can handle medium to high loads at various speeds within highly corrosive or harsh environments. Unlike metal, iglide composite plastic materials allow for exceptional vibration-dampening and noise-reduction while maintaining superior wear rates with no requirement for external lubrication.
